Definition
Mechanics of respiration is the cyclical process by which contraction and relaxation of the inspiratory muscles generate the pressure gradients that drive air into and out of the lungs.
Airflow direction follows the sign of the alveolar-to-atmospheric pressure gradient, which reverses with each phase of the cycle.
Sequence of Events in Inspiration
Step 1 Diaphragm and other inspiratory muscles contract, expanding the thoracic cage; intrapleural pressure becomes more negative.
Step 2 The more negative intrapleural pressure raises transpulmonary pressure, inflating the lungs.
Step 3 Alveolar pressure falls subatmospheric, so air flows into the airways and lungs.
Step 4 Airflow into the lungs stops once alveolar pressure equalizes with atmospheric pressure.
Step 5 Inspiration ends with cessation of inspiratory muscle contraction.
